Track project deliverables through all departments and ensure due dates are relayed
Identify and communicate obstacles efficiently
Run clients medical/legal/regulatory (MLR) process, including submissions and coordinating with taggers
Communicate status updates to the client, the MLR Supervisor, and your supporting team
Oversee coordination of internal and external meetings, taking meeting notes during meetings, and providing status updates to the team
Review invoicing documents and final reconciliations under supervision from a program manager
Prepare Sunshine Act reports and any ancillary reports as required by the client
Work closely with the logistics vendor to perform meeting planning tasks, including site search, venue contracting, travel arrangements, food/beverage, and AV equipment
Prepare and distribute the assignment report and facilitate assignment team meetings
Requirements
Bachelor’s degree, ideally with a concentration in advertising, marketing, communications, or journalism; other majors will be considered
0-2 years of prior work experience in a client service/agency setting or related internship experience
A high level of computer competency and intermediate or advanced pro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, MS Project, and Outlook)
